PROCESS by EUSight opened on 1st November at SOHO Fuxing Plaza, one of the most recent additions to Shanghai’s skyline, and features recent and new work from award-wining architects and design researchers Alisa Andrasek, Isaie Bloch, Bloom (Alisa Andrasek and Jose Sanchez), Matias del Campo and Sandra Manninger, Loop.Ph (Mathias Gmachl and Rachel Wingfield), Arthur Mamou-Mani, NotaNumber Architect
s (NaNA), Gilles Retsin, Jose Sanchez, ScanLAB Projects, Richard Scott, Robert Stuart-Smith, Marios Tsiliakos, Vlad Tenu and Daniel Widrig. It is an exhibition presented by EUSight and supported by EUMake in collaboration with SOHO China. Curated by Vlad Tenu, the exhibition explores the evolving nature of the contemporary design methodologies and their various conceptual and material connotations. It brings together for the first time a range of architects and designers pushing the boundaries of their fields using the revolutionary possibilities offered by creative coding, digital simulations of natural phenomena or various other iterative techniques.
